LF ON 240IE20BM1.0/12B6
- Non-welded housing design reduces stress concentrations and prevents fatigue failure
- Aluminum alloy is water tolerant - anodization is not required for water based fluids (HWBF)
- Inlet & outlet port options include NPT, BSPP and SAE straight thread O-ring boss to allow easy installation with maximum flexibility
- O-ring seals are used to provide positive, reliable sealing. Choice of O-ring materials (nitrile rubber, fluorocarbon elastomer, ethylene propylene rubber) provides compatibility with petroleum oils, synthetic fluids, water-glycols, oil/water emulsions, and high water based fluids
- Screw-in bowl mounted below the filter head requires minimal clearance to remove the element for replacement, and contaminated fluid cannot be washed downstream when element is serviced
- HYDAC differential Pressure Indicators have no external dynamic seal. This results in a high system reliability due to magnetic actuation, thus eliminating a potential leak point
- A poppet-type bypass valve (optional) is separate from the main flow path, in the filter head, to provide positive sealing during normal operation and fast opening during cold starts and flow surges
